V2Ray与SSR的CPU性能分析与优化策略

在当今互联网环境中,V2Ray和SSR(ShadowsocksR)作为网络流量代理工具,助力用户实现安全、快速的上网体验。但常常有人会问,使用这些工具的时候,__CPU__的占用情况如何?_CPU使用率_又是否影响这些工具的性能?为此,本文将对V2Ray与SSR的CPU使用情况进行分析,希望为普遍关注这个问题的网络用户提供解答与优化策略。

1. 什么是V2Ray与SSR?

1.1 V2Ray的定义

V2Ray是一个提供互联网代理服务的工具,是一种更为高级的翻墙方案。它使用多种传输协议,有效保障用户的数据隐私。

1.2 SSR的定义

SSR是一种基于Shadowsocks的改进版,增强了对特定网址和网络协议的支持,功能更加全面。

2.V2Ray与SSR的工作原理

2.1 通信机制

二者都使用设计简单的目的,通过对数据包的加密、转发等手段,保障用户在互联网上的隐私和安全。

2.2 协议分类

  • V2Ray支持的协议包括:VMess、VLess、Shadowsocks等。
  • SSR则在Shadowsocks的基础上增加了对协议和混淆的扩展。

3.V2Ray与SSR对于CPU的影响

3.1 CPU占用原因

*- CPU占用主要取决于__加密解密算法__的计算复杂度、数据转发过程的流量大小及激活的协议类型。

3.2 V2Ray的CPU表现

  • 同样条件下,V2Ray的*CPU使用率*通常会高于SSR,尤其在使用VMess或VLess等带有特殊加密协议的情况下。
  • 使用部件繁多,使得整体的CPU开销增加。

3.3 SSR的CPU表现

  • SSR是基于Shadowsocks构建,因此相对轻量级,适合需要敏捷操作的场合。
  • 加密机制与V2Ray相对简单,通常正常情况下CPU使用较低。

4. 如何优化V2Ray和SSR的CPU使用率?

4.1 优化客户端配置

  • 减少并发连接数,避免多线程造成CPU过载。
  • 选择简单的加密协议,如果安全需求允许,可以试用更轻量级的ECC加密。

4.2 改进服务器配置

  • 确保服务器硬件满足 મૂળ雷同架构高负载性能需求,适当调配CPU资源。
  • 正确设置CPU亲和性,通过合理的_调度规划_,优化各线程的推送效率。
  • 使用负载均衡,可将流量分散到多台服务器上,减轻单个服务器的CPU压力。

4.3 合理选择传输协议

  • 【对几种传输协议进行比较】
    • TCP协议 – 灵活但占用CPU较高。
    • WebSocket – 遇到CPD较重的不易被解析。
    • gRPC – 优化了_API_划分,算法优势足够irresistible。
  • 同时可以无缝组合使用SSR与V2Ray,根据环境动态优化使用。

5. 常见问题解答(FAQ)

5.1 V2Ray和SSR哪个消耗CPU更多?

V2Ray通常在激活多功能与高复杂度的加密算法时,比SSR使用更多的CPU资源。但通过调၊[‘correction’]整配置与功能减少,CPU使用可降到最低。

5.2 V2Ray如何降低CPU使用率?

可通过选择BBCC Dressing连接、缩小并发连接数与部署合适配置。

正文完
 0